Meet Your Neighbor

It could take less than five minutes. Here's a step-by-step guide:
Get off of the couch.
Make sure you're dressed.
Open the door.
Walk next door (right or left - it doesn't matter).
Ring doorbell (or knock).
When door opens, introduce yourself and use customary greeting of the country in which you live.
Begin conversation.
Find common points of interest.
Use traditional conversational conclusion.
Walk back to your house.

Meeting your neighbor enhances the feel of community, deters crime, and heightens a sense of ownership. In other words, being a better neighbor makes for a better neighborhood.
